From Search to Matching: The Role of AI Agents

Today, 80 percent of companies utilize AI enabled apps. By 2027, the primary way users find software will be through "agentic matching." Instead of typing keywords into a search bar, a user's AI agent will analyze their current tech stack, identify a performance bottleneck, and autonomously research the best solution on Find A SaaS.

The Rise of Decentralized Trust

Fake reviews are a multi billion dollar problem. The future of discovery lies in "On Chain Verification." By 2028, we expect to see the first widespread implementation of reviews that are cryptographically linked to a verified SaaS subscription. This will return the "trust" to discovery platforms and reward the highest quality products.

Composable Discovery Ecosystems

The trend toward API first designs (which Gartner says will reach 85 percent of apps by late 2026) means that directories will soon offer live previews. You won't just see a screenshot: you will be able to test how a new tool integrates with your real data within the Find A SaaS interface.

Consumption Based Discovery Logic

As usage based pricing becomes the standard, the way we rank tools will shift. Users will search for the "most cost effective tool for 10,000 API calls per month." Directories will need to process real time pricing data to provide accurate comparisons.

The Long Tail Opportunity

With 75 percent of new applications built using low code tools, the number of software products is set to explode. This "Long Tail" of software means that niche, specialized Vertical SaaS will be the primary source of innovation. Finding these needles in a haystack will be the primary mission of Find A SaaS.
